## Runbook: Account Recovery — Post Stale-Cache Incident

Context for new contractors: the Orvane stale-cache bug (postmortem PM-Larkspur) left some accounts with outdated session state. Recovery steps: purge the affected user's entries from the Mosswick cache tier, invalidate sessions, then re-sync from the primary store. Confirm the profile timestamp updates before closing. Cache-purge access on the recovery host requires the passphrase shown directly below.

recovery phrase for tadup-hahop: zorath-fenwyn

Welcome aboard! You'll be reviewing Spokewise, our bike-share rebalancing tool for the Marletta docks network. The short version: it ingests dock occupancy every five minutes, scores stations, and suggests van routes to the rebalancing crews. Nothing touches rider PII — the feed is station-level only, but please verify that claim in the ingest layer. Access requests go through the usual portal; for scope questions during your review, write to the project lead here.

pager mailbox: zorius.novath.briath@kelvistack.local

Ticket #4471 — ScanBridge vault locked during plugin certification. While testing the barcode scanner integration for the Lumetra checkout plugin, the credentials vault sealed itself after three failed HID handshake attempts. Plugin authors should pause all scanner polling until the vault is reopened, as queued scans will be dropped silently. To unseal locally, use the recovery passphrase below.

unlock words, bahif-bahif: oliox-ralath

☐ Verify cold-start warmers for the Pellwright serverless handlers before the ceremony begins. Invoke each function twice; latency under 400ms means warm. Record results in the Dunmore ledger. Do not proceed to shard signing until all handlers respond. The ceremony HSM at the Calloway site unlocks only with the recovery passphrase provided immediately below.

vault phrase of kawep-bajog = novath-normir-istwyn-druok-zorok-eliok-novmir-quenvan-gilys

Subject: Handover — Fabrikit on-call

Hey! Quick handover notes. Fabrikit (our test-data factory lib) had a flaky seed generator this week — if builds fail on the Norwick suite, just bump the seed cache and rerun. Docs live on the Lantermill wiki under "Fabrikit basics," which new folks should skim first. Nothing else burning. If anything weird pops up overnight, ping the library owner directly.

billing contact of bafog-bawip = fraael@lumicworks.corp